Game 50: St. Louis Browns vs. Boston Americans
A dominate pitching performance by rookie Johnny Lush combined with an offense that put the ball in play led to an easy 12 to 0 victory for the Boston Americans (27-23) over the visiting St. Louis Browns (27-23). The win moves the Americans back into a tie for the AL lead.
While he has had his struggles this season, Johnny Lush (7-6) was locked in today, as he allowed just 3 hits and 1 walk in his 95-pitch complete game shutout; Game Score 84. Andy Coakley (6-7) was knocked from the game after just 5 1/3 innings of play in which he allowed 9 runs (8 earned) on 9 hits and 3 walks; Game Score 16. Jesse Stovall covered the final 2 2/3 innings of play in which he permitted 3 runs (0 earned) on 5 hits.
Boston's offense was in full support of Lush today, as the Americans pounded out 14 hits (6 for extra bases). Leading the way were Solly Hofman (3 for 5, 2 Doubles, Run, RBI), Bill Lange (2 for 5, 2 Doubles, Run, 3 RBIs), Frank Chance (2 for 4, Run, RBI, Walk, 2 Stolen Bases), and Kid Elberfed (2 for 4, Double, 3 Runs, RBI, Walk). The Browns offense fizzled, as it eked out just 3 harmless singles on the day.
Player of the Game: Johnny Lush (Season: #8 / Career: #8)
